By Product Type

Cadmium Yellow:

Cadmium Yellow is one of the most popular and widely used pigments in the cadmium pigment market. Known for its brightness and opacity, Cadmium Yellow is utilized extensively in the production of coatings and paints, where it imparts a vibrant yellow hue that is both durable and weather-resistant. The pigment is particularly favored in the artists' paint segment, where its lightfastness and non-fading properties are highly valued. Cadmium Yellow is also used in plastics and ceramics, providing a rich shade that enhances product appeal. The growing trend of using high-quality pigments in artistic applications is expected to propel the demand for Cadmium Yellow in the coming years, as artists seek materials that maintain their integrity over time.

Cadmium Red:

Cadmium Red is another prominent type in the cadmium pigment market, known for its intense red color and exceptional lightfastness. This pigment is widely used in industrial applications, particularly in paints and coatings, where it offers outstanding coverage and durability against environmental factors. Cadmium Red is often preferred for its ability to withstand high temperatures, making it suitable for automotive and industrial applications where heat resistance is critical. The artistic community also employs Cadmium Red in oil painting and fine arts, attributing its use to its brilliant quality and performance. As the demand for high-quality pigments increases in both industrial and artistic markets, Cadmium Red is expected to maintain a strong position in the market landscape.

Ceramics:

Cadmium pigments are widely used in the ceramics industry, where they are employed in glazes and decorative finishes for pottery and tiles. These pigments provide vibrant colors that enhance the aesthetic appeal of ceramic products. The heat stability of cadmium pigments is particularly beneficial, as ceramics undergo high-temperature firing processes. They ensure that the colors remain consistent and vibrant after firing, which is vital for consumer satisfaction. By Ingredient Type

Cadmium Sulfide:

Cadmium Sulfide is one of the primary ingredient types utilized in the production of cadmium pigments, particularly in yellow and red hues. This compound is renowned for its excellent lightfastness and durability, making it suitable for a wide range of applications, including paints, coatings, and plastics. The unique properties of Cadmium Sulfide contribute to its vibrant coloration and ability to maintain its integrity under various environmental conditions. Cadmium Selenide:

Cadmium Selenide is another essential ingredient used in the formulation of cadmium pigments, particularly for producing red and scarlet shades. It is valued for its remarkable stability and resistance to chemical reactions, which ensure the durability of colors in various applications such as coatings, plastics, and inks. The vibrant tones derived from Cadmium Selenide are highly sought after in artistic applications, where color richness and longevity are paramount.
